Best Substitute For Egg Whites
To make meringue, macaroons and other light and airy desserts that typically rely on egg whites, aquafaba is the answer. Just measure out two Tablespoons of chickpea or white bean liquid for every egg white that youre replacing. Then, whip the aquafaba at high speed, until it reaches the consistency of whipped egg whites. This should take 10 to 15 minutes. Unlike egg whites, aquafaba doesnt require a stabilizer to hold its shape, so you can skip the cream of tartar, if your recipe calls for it.
This substitute will not work in an angel food cake.

Why Are Eggs Used In Baking
Eggs serve several purposes in baking. They contribute to the structure, color, flavor, and consistency of baked goods in the following ways :
- Binding. Eggs help combine ingredients and hold them together. This gives food its structure and prevents it from falling apart.
- Leavening. Eggs trap pockets of air in foods, causing them to expand during heating. This helps foods puff up or rise, giving baked goods like soufflés, angel food cake, and meringues their volume and light, airy texture.
- Moisture. The liquid from eggs is absorbed into the other ingredients in a recipe, which helps add moisture to the finished product.
- Flavor and appearance. Eggs help carry the flavors of other ingredients and brown when exposed to heat. They help improve the taste of baked goods and contribute to their golden-brown appearance.
Summary
Eggs serve several purposes in baking. Without them, baked goods might be dry, flat, or flavorless. But there are plenty of egg alternatives.

Water Oil And Baking Powder
You can mix water, oil, and baking powder and use those as an egg substitute using the ratio below. These ingredients work best as a leavening agent for things like rolls, cakes, and pancakes.
The purpose of water, oil, and baking powder as an egg substitute: works best as a substitute when an egg is used as a leavening agent.
Cons: It doesnt provide properties as a binding agent.
Recommended quantity: 2 tbsp water + 2 tsp baking powder + 1 tsp vegetable oil = 1 egg

Can Blood Be Substituted For Eggs In Baking
According to the NFL, 65g of blood will do the work of one medium egg, while 43g of blood can stand in for an egg white. (To put it another way, since a slaughtered pig yields between 2.25kg and 4.5kg of blood, a single porker can replace three to six dozen eggs.
Likewise,can you bake with human blood?
Theres blood everywhere. Laura explained that she often uses blood as a thickener in food, because blood contains a type of protein called albumin, which is what makes it coagulate. You can kind of think of cooking with blood as you would cooking with egg, she said.
Subsequently, question is,how much blood is equal to an egg? Officially, the ratio of egg to blood used in cooking are as follows: one egg is the equivalent to 65g of blood and one egg white is 43 grams.

Can You Use Oil Instead Of Eggs In Cupcakes

Oil can be used instead of egg if you mix it with baking powder and water. This will produce a leavening agent that will help your cupcakes rise.
Mix one and a half tablespoons of oil with one and a half tablespoons of water and 1 teaspoon of baking powder. Once combined, add the mixture to your other ingredients.

Flaxseed Or Chia Seed
Flaxseeds and chia seeds can be used to make very easy, versatile, egg replacements.
To make a flax egg equivalent to one chicken egg, mix 1 tablespoon of flaxseed meal with 2 ½ tablespoons of water.
Leave the mixture to sit for five minutes, and it will thicken up and be ready to bake with. It should take on a consistency similar to that of uncooked egg white. Flaxseed can be ground down to make flaxseed meal.
Its the same process with chia seed. 1 tablespoon of chia seed, mixed with 2 ½ tablespoons of water. Leave to sit and thicken, and its ready to use.
Flax eggs and chia eggs are super versatile and easy to make. Both are rich with Omega-3s and fiber, which are an essential part of any diet. When used correctly, they add moisture to your bake and act as a binding agent.
Flaxseed meal is preferred, but if you find it hard to source or you suffer from a flax allergy then chia is still a good option. Both ingredients are good for the store cupboard and can be added to other dishes.
Flax and chia eggs make good binding agents for savoury cooking as well – vegan meatballs, burgers, or stuffing can all be adapted to use with flax eggs.
This substitute is best for denser bakes, especially brownies, but are also fantastic in cookies and pancakes.
Unfortunately they dont have much rise, so avoid using in egg heavy recipes like souffles.

Pumpkin Or Sweet Potato Puree
Canned pumpkin is good for more than just pie. Both pureed pumpkin and sweet potato are good egg substitutes in muffins, doughnuts, and quick breads. These purees act as both a binder and thickener, while keeping baked goods moist.
Just like applesauce, use 1/4 cup of puree per egg you’re replacing.

Egg Alternative When Baking Cupcakes
When it comes to baking cupcakes, eggs play a very important role. Eggs bind your other ingredients together as well as being a leavening agent.
This means it creates little pockets of air that creates volume .
This is important for getting moisture and height to your cupcakes. But the importance of eggs doesnt end there! They also provide flavor and a pleasing appearance to your cupcakes.
